Cost Of Living
What is the average cost of living in Cohutta, GA?
Living in Cohutta is affordable, with a cost of living index well below the national average and median home values around $185,000. Rent averages $950, and utility costs are reasonable, making it attractive for families and first-time homebuyers. State taxes range from 1% to 5.75%, helping keep monthly expenses manageable.

Crime
Is Cohutta, GA a safe place to live?
Cohutta experiences a low violent crime rate, with only 120 incidents per 100,000 residents, contributing to a safe and peaceful environment. Property crime rates are higher but still manageable, offering residents peace of mind. The chance of experiencing violent crime is about 1 in 833, making safety a key benefit of this town.

Weather
What is the weather like in Cohutta, GA year-round?
Cohutta enjoys four distinct seasons, with mild winters averaging highs in the low 50s and warm summers reaching the upper 80s. The area receives about 55 inches of annual rainfall and sees sunshine 60% of the year, creating a pleasant climate ideal for outdoor activities. Spring and fall are especially comfortable, with moderate temperatures.

Healthcare
Healthcare in Cohutta is accessible, with Hamilton Medical Center nearby providing general and emergency services. The town has a physician rate of 1.6 per 1,000 residents and nearly 90% health insurance coverage, ensuring most residents have access to medical care. The healthcare index suggests local services are above average for small communities.
